Answers

  1. If you hadn’t reminded me, I would have forgotten to pay the bill.
  2. If he had been careful, he wouldn’t have met with this accident.
  3. If I had a camera, I would take some pictures.
  4. If you give me your camera, I will take some pictures of you.
  5. If you were in trouble, who would you call?
  6. If the car hadn’t broken down on the way, we would not have been late.
  7. If I had done better at the interview, I could have got that job.
  8. If you had your breakfast, you would not be hungry now.
  9. If there was no TV or internet, people would spend more time outdoors.
  10. What would you do if you won a lottery?
  11. Where would you go if you got a day off?
  12. If it doesn’t kill you, it makes/will make you stronger.
